Agriculture performs well in 2014
Agriculture, despite the high base in 2014 is expected to contribute positively to the country's GDP growth – Czerván György the Minister of State of the Ministry of Agriculture (FM) told on Tuesday in Budapest, at the agricultural partner meeting of the OTP Bank.
Czerván György explained that the agriculture in the first half of the year contributed by 0.2 percentage points to teh GDP growth, while in the past year with 0.9 percentage points. He added that the total output of the agriculture last year was record high, reached 2,313 billion HUF.
The volume of investments in agriculture in 2013, expanded with 9.1 percent and in the first half of this year, the growth was 29.4 percent – he added. (MTI)
